Terrain Clearing in Katy, TX

Terrain clearing services involve the removal of trees, shrubs, brush, and other vegetation to prepare a property for construction, landscaping, or agricultural use. This process may include grading, debris removal, and site leveling to create a clean, accessible space. Homeowners often request terrain clearing when planning to build a new structure, install a driveway, create a garden or lawn, or improve drainage and property accessibility. Understanding the scope of the project, including the size of the area and types of vegetation involved, can help property owners determine the best approach and ensure the work aligns with their property goals.

Before requesting terrain clearing, property owners should consider any local regulations or permits required for vegetation removal or land alteration. It’s also helpful to evaluate the condition of the land, including soil type and drainage patterns, to ensure the clearing process supports future use. Clarifying the extent of vegetation to be removed and any potential obstacles, such as large trees or underground utilities, can facilitate a smoother project. Proper planning and understanding of these factors can help property owners achieve a clear, functional site suited to their needs.

Common Terrain Clearing Jobs

Brush and Shrub Removal - clearing overgrown vegetation to improve yard appearance and accessibility.

Tree Clearing - removing dead or dangerous trees to prevent property damage.

Lot Preparation - clearing land for new construction, landscaping, or gardening projects.

Stump Grinding - eliminating tree stumps to create a safe, level surface.

Debris Removal - clearing away fallen branches, leaves, and other yard waste.

Underbrush Clearing - removing dense undergrowth to enhance safety and visibility.

Terrain Clearing Questions

What types of terrain can be cleared? Terrain clearing services handle overgrown fields, wooded areas, brush, and uneven land to prepare properties for development or landscaping.

Is terrain clearing suitable for large properties? Yes, large properties can be efficiently cleared to create open spaces, gardens, or construction sites.

What equipment is used for terrain clearing? Heavy machinery such as bulldozers, excavators, and skid steers are commonly used to remove trees, stumps, and debris.

What should property owners consider before clearing? It's important to assess land conditions, identify any underground utilities, and plan for waste removal or disposal of cleared materials.
